Answer:
f(2)=67
Step-by-step explanation:
In order to evaluate the function f(x)=x^4+6x^3+3 for x=2, you must replace all of the x's with the number two and then simplify:
f(2)=2^4+6(2)^3+3
f(2)=16+6(8)+3
f(2)=16+48+3
f(2)=16+51
f(2)=67
